function ValidateTandCs(source, args) {
    args.IsValid = document.getElementById("ckOK").checked;
}
function ValidateBauort(source, args) {
    args.IsValid = document.getElementById("ckBauort").checked;
}
function check_box2() {
    var myCk2 = document.getElementById("PC_NBExtras_ITC0i0_ckKaminSchorn_I");
    var mcH2 = document.getElementById("PC_NBExtras_ITC0i0_ckKaminSchorn_S");
    var myCk1 = document.getElementById("PC_ckSchornstein");
    if (myCk1.checked) { myCk2.checked = false; mcH2.value = 'N' };
    ResetHausvariante(); 
}

function check_box1() {
    var myCk2 = document.getElementById("PC_NBExtras_ITC0i0_ckKaminSchorn_I");
    var mcH2 = document.getElementById("PC_NBExtras_ITC0i0_ckKaminSchorn_S");
    var myCk1 = document.getElementById("PC_ckSchornstein");
    if (myCk2.checked) { myCk1.checked = false };
    if (myCk1.checked) { myCk2.checked = false; mcH2.value = 'N' };
    ResetHausvariante();
}

function check_box4() {
    var myCk2 = document.getElementById("PC_NBExtras_ITC0i0_ckAussenanlageDL_I");
    var mcH2 = document.getElementById("PC_NBExtras_ITC0i0_ckAussenanlageDL_S");
    var myCk1 = document.getElementById("PC_NBExtras_ITC0i0_ckAussenanlage_I");
    if (myCk1.checked) { myCk2.checked = false; mcH2.value = 'N' };
    ResetHausvariante();
}

function check_box3() {
    var myCk2 = document.getElementById("PC_NBExtras_ITC0i0_ckAussenanlageDL_I");
    var mcH2 = document.getElementById("PC_NBExtras_ITC0i0_ckAussenanlageDL_S");
    var myCk1 = document.getElementById("PC_NBExtras_ITC0i0_ckAussenanlage_I");
    var mcH1 = document.getElementById("PC_NBExtras_ITC0i0_ckAussenanlage_S");
    if (myCk2.checked) { myCk1.checked = false; mcH1.value = 'N' };
    if (myCk1.checked) { myCk2.checked = false; mcH2.value = 'N' };
    ResetHausvariante();
}

function CheckGarage() {
    var myCk2 = document.getElementById("PC_ckGarage");
    var myCk1 = document.getElementById("PC_NBExtras_ITC0i0_ckTuerGarage_I");
    var mcH1 = document.getElementById("PC_NBExtras_ITC0i0_ckTuerGarage_S");
    if (!myCk2.checked) { myCk1.checked = false; mcH1.value = 'N' };
    ResetHausvariante();
}

function CheckTuerGarage() {
    var myCk2 = document.getElementById("PC_ckGarage");
    var myCk1 = document.getElementById("PC_NBExtras_ITC0i0_ckTuerGarage_I");
    if (myCk1.checked) { myCk2.checked = true };
    ResetHausvariante();
}

function ResetHausvariante() {
    var myHaus = document.getElementById("luHauserVarianten_I");
    var myTab = document.getElementById("luHauserVarianten");
    if (myHaus != null) { myHaus.value = "-"; myTab.setAttribute("title", ""); }
}
